WebSep 2, 2024 · The Generic Product Identifier, or GPI number, is a hierarchical categorization system that consists of 14 digits and is assigned to each individual drug. Each pair of numbers provides a more detailed breakdown of that particular medicine, beginning with the drug category and continuing all the way down to the precise strength.
